James is a huge Nottingham Forest fan and he loves his football. His favourite player? None other than Forest’s no. 10, Morgan Gibbs-White.

James was diagnosed with metastatic medulloblastoma in April 2024, a rare form of brain cancer which has spread to his spine, when he was just seven years old.

Intensive chemotherapy and radiotherapy as a result of his diagnosis has meant he has had to learn to walk again.

But James has kept a smile on his face throughout it all and undertook a sponsored walk around The City Ground pitch last week to raise important funds for Children’s Brain Cancer Research.

Gibbs-White paid James a special visit Trentside to join his sponsored walk after presenting James with four tickets for Forest’s FA Cup fifth round tie against Ipswich Town next week as a special birthday present.

James turns eight years old today and as of this morning, Forest’s little hero has raised over £5000.
